Nov. 11, 1931-March 3, 2012

SNOW HILL -- Mr. Gurney Lee "Bud" Chase, 80, died Saturday evening, March 3, 2012, at Vidant Inpatient Hospice in Greenville.

A native of Greene County, Bud was born Nov. 11, 1931, the son of Oscar and Dora Vaughan Chase.

He retired with Cherry Hospital, where he worked in maintenance, and together with his wife, operated Ruby's Curtain Room for many years.

Bud was a member of Free Gospel Pentecostal Free Will Baptist Church.

Funeral services will be held at 7 p.m. Monday, March 5, at the chapel of Taylor-Tyson Funeral Service, with the Rev. Terry Heath officiating. Committal services will be held at 11 a.m. Tuesday, March 6, at Snow Hill Cemetery.

Bud was preceded in death by his wife of 54 years, Ruby Turnage Chase, Oct. 3, 2006.

His surviving family includes his daughter, Beverly Chase Howell and husband, Gary, of Snow Hill; grandchildren, Elizabeth Ashley Ross and husband, Ronnie, of Walstonburg, Tammy Rena Owens and husband, Mike, of Snow Hill and James Christopher Adam Howell of Snow Hill; great-grandchildren, Makayla Brooke Owens, Michael Dylan Owens and Ashton Cole Ross; and a sister, Grace Smith of Princeton.
